Display device and manufacturing method thereof
A display device a pixel circuit layer disposed on a substrate and including a first pixel circuit area and a second pixel circuit area; and a display element layer disposed on the pixel circuit layer and including a first electrode and a second electrode. The display element layer includes light emitting elements arranged in a matrix form defined by a first arrangement direction and a second arrangement direction, and the first electrode and the second electrode are rotated by an angle, respectively.

13 . A manufacturing method of manufacturing the display device of claim 1 , comprising:
preparing the substrate in which the pixel circuit layer and the display element layer are sequentially stacked;
forming a first semiconductor layer, an active layer, and a second semiconductor layer on a base substrate;
providing the light emitting elements which are individually separated by etching the first semiconductor layer, the active layer, and the second semiconductor layer, and patterned in a matrix form defined by the first arrangement direction and the second arrangement direction perpendicular to the first arrangement direction;
separating the base substrate from the light emitting elements, and connecting the light emitting elements on a donor film;
stretching the donor film in the first arrangement direction and the second arrangement direction; and
disposing the light emitting elements disposed on the stretched donor film on the substrate, wherein
the preparing of the substrate includes:
forming the pixel circuit layer including the first pixel circuit area and the second pixel circuit area which are spaced apart from each other in the first direction and extend in the second direction perpendicular to the first direction;
forming the display element layer including the first electrode corresponding to the first pixel circuit area and the second electrode corresponding to the second pixel circuit area on the pixel circuit layer.
14 . The manufacturing method of claim 13 , wherein
the display element layer includes a display area and a non-display area surrounding the display area, and
in the stretching of the donor film, a separation distance between the light emitting elements increases, and a first arrangement distance between the light emitting elements in an outer portion of the display area is greater than a second arrangement distance between the light emitting elements in a central portion of the display area.
15 . The manufacturing method of claim 14 , wherein in the forming of the display element layer, the angle increases as the first arrangement distance increases compared to the second arrangement distance.
